ABSTRACT:
A conduit for heating the open cab of a tracked vehicle, such as a bulldozer, is formed by cutting a hole in the floor. Heated air flowing across the radiator then is propelled by the fan to pass between the two endless tracks, and enters the operator's compartment. Hinged doors are preferably placed over the opening, thereby covering the same when heating is not required. A filter is placed in the airflow to stop airborne dust. The novel arrangement requires vehicles having, in addition to the usual engine, radiator, and fan, an enclosed engine, including a fire wall or a dashboard panel, and an operator's compartment having a floor. The airway thus employed is protected by preexisting vehicle components, and relatively delicate external air deflectors and conduits prevalent in prior art devices are rendered unnecessary. The fan is adjusted to force air backwardly, for heating in the winter, and forwardly, for ventilating in the summer.
